Punjab: VB arrests ASI for accepting Rs 15,000 bribe

Chandigarh, Feb 27 (UNI) In its ongoing drive against corruption, the Punjab Vigilance Bureau (VB),
on Thursday arrested an Assistant Sub-Inspector Ranjit Singh, posted at Anaj Mandi police station in Patiala, red-handed when he was accepting a bribe of Rs 15,000.
A VB spokesperson stated that a police case was registered against the complainant at the aforementioned police station and ASI Ranjit Singh, the investigating officer, had demanded Rs 15,000 in exchange for helping him in the case.
